Huduma Kenya Centres, which are one-stop-shop citizen service centres, have expanded their services to cater to pensioners' needs. 

A number of pension services can be accessed at the centres including change of pay point, claiming a returned pension, real-time status for pension applications, claiming dependants pension, obtain a print out of pension remittance reports, reporting the death of a deceased pensioner and obtain a print out of annual tax reports to enable pensioners to file tax returns. 

The pension services are accessible in all Huduma centres except City Square, Kibra, Makadara, Eastleigh and Kajiado Central.

Claiming returned pension

The process takes five minutes and is free

Requirements:

a. Original death certificate

b. Dependents Birth certificate

c. Letter of identification by chief/asst. chief

d. Copy of ID

Change of Pay Point

Pension beneficiaries may change their pay points. To do this, one needs the following;

a. Details of new bank

b. Details of old bank

The process is free and takes five minutes

Real-time status for pension applications

Retired Civil Servants may check the status of their Pension application. The process is free and takes two minutes.

One requires their Personal number/ ID number.

Processing of Pension claim documents

The process takes 26 days and is free

Civil Servants retirement pension plan is managed by the Treasury through the Pensions department.

Upon retirement, one needs to have the following for their pension to be processed;

  • Duly completed pension claim form GP-178
  • Form GP 213 – WCPS contribution summary
  • Letters of appointment, confirmation, promotion, upgrading and retirement
  • Last payslip/ Payment Voucher
  • Certified copy of ID
  • Pension Commutation/ Bank details Form
  • Income Tax Clearance certificate

Processing of Dependants pension

The process takes 26 days and is free

Dependants of deceased Civil Servants may apply for Pensions benefits.

They need to have the following;

  • Duly completed Widows’ Declaration form /Guardianship Certificate form
  • Certified copy of ID card or claimant and declarant’s/witnesses
  • Original and copies of the death certificate, children’s birth certificates and marriage certificate-Letter from area chief/administration
  • Bank details form
  • Copy of bank card
  • Letters from School/ College
